Kingdom Kids

Licensed Center · El Paso, El Paso County, TX · Operation No. 1692567

Kingdom Kids holds a Full Permit issued February 10, 2020. In the state's 60-month public window it has 16 inspections on record with 42 cited deficiencies. The records below are republished verbatim from the Texas HHSC database.

Deficiency records
January 6, 2026 Standard § 746.5205(4) - Documentation of Drills
Medium
Verbatim from the agency record
Operation completed but did not have documentation showing a fire drill was done in December 2025. This was corrected at inspection when a caregiver documented a on an emergency practices form showing a fired drill was completed 12/18/2025.
Corrected: January 6, 2026
January 6, 2026 Standard § 746.203(2) - Liability Insurance Requirements - Provide Proof of Coverage Annually by Anniversary Date of Issuance
Medium
Verbatim from the agency record
Operation does not have current liability insurance policy availabel for review. Insurance expired 05/09/2025.
Corrected: January 30, 2026
January 6, 2026 Standard § 746.4003(a)(7) - First Aid Kit Incomplete - Thermometer, preferably non-glass
Medium
Verbatim from the agency record
Operation does not have a working thermometer available during inspection. Thermometer needs batteries.
Corrected: January 13, 2026
January 6, 2026 Standard § 746.4503(b) - Cots, Beds, Mats Labeled With Child's Name
Medium
Verbatim from the agency record
In the afterschool class, cots were numbered with no matching list that showed which child was napping on wich cot. This was corrected during inspection when caregiver created a list matching each numbered cot to a child by name.
Corrected: January 6, 2026
